Time Out London Guide

Time Out London Guide by Penguin Books is a comprehensive resource for exploring the vibrant city of London. Published by Penguin Books, Limited in 1998, this 6th edition spans 352 pages and is presented in English. The guide has been meticulously revised by a London-based team of writers and researchers, offering updated insights into the city’s attractions, accommodations, and events, including those related to the millennium.
Readers will find detailed information organized by area, covering both well-known landmarks and intriguing suburbs. The guide includes new maps of key locations such as Greenwich and Hampstead, along with expanded sections on arts, entertainment, dining options, and various sites of interest, from historic churches to cultural temples. This edition serves as a valuable reference for travelers seeking to navigate the diverse offerings of London.

A London-based team of writers and researchers has revised the information-packed annual “London Guide” for the seventh time. This edition includes information on London millennium events; new maps of Greenwich (for the Millennium Dome) and Hampstead; more detailed information on London by area, with coverage extending into the more interesting suburbs; and more information on accommodations for visitors on all budgets. The guide also offers more details on the arts and entertainment, more restaurants and pubs, and more on London sites–from the Wren churches in the City to Hindu temples in Neasden.
